Understanding Thread Weights

Before diving into the specifics of thread weights for machine embroidery, it's essential to understand what thread weight actually means. Thread weight refers to the thickness or diameter of the thread. Typically, the higher the thread weight number, the finer the thread. In contrast, lower thread weight numbers indicate thicker threads.

In machine embroidery, thread weight plays a significant role in determining the appearance and quality of the final stitch. The choice of thread weight can impact the clarity of the design, the texture of the embroidery, and even the durability of the finished product.

Choosing Thread Weights for Machine Embroidery

Selecting the right thread weight for machine embroidery involves considering various factors, including the fabric type, design complexity, and desired outcome. While there's no one-size-fits-all answer, certain thread weights are commonly used for specific applications.

For lightweight fabrics such as chiffon or organza, finer thread weights like 60 or 50 are recommended to prevent bulkiness and ensure smooth stitching. On the other hand, heavier fabrics like denim or canvas may require thicker thread weights such as 30 or 40 to achieve adequate coverage and durability.

Common Thread Weights Used in Machine Embroidery

Some of the most commonly used thread weights in machine embroidery include:

  • 40 wt: Ideal for general-purpose embroidery on medium-weight fabrics.
  • 50 wt: Suitable for lightweight fabrics and delicate designs.
  • 30 wt: Recommended for heavier fabrics and bold, textured designs.

Challenges of Incorrect Thread Weight Selection

Choosing the wrong thread weight can lead to various issues, such as:

  • Thread Breakage: Using a thread that's too thin may result in frequent breakage during stitching.
  • Uneven Stitches: Incorrect thread weight can cause uneven stitches and distort the design.

Testing Thread Weights

Before starting a project, it's advisable to test different thread weights on a sample piece of fabric. This allows you to assess how each thread weight interacts with the fabric and make adjustments as needed to achieve the desired outcome.
